I try hard to put my trust in Him, but my faith is weak.

It ought by this time to have been strong.

I always want to see the way He is leading me--to understand something of what He is doing with me or teaching me, before I can accept His will, or get my heart to consent not to complain.

It makes me very unhappy.

I begin to fear that I have never known even the beginning of confidence, and that faith has been with me but a thing of the understanding and the lips." He bowed his head on his hands.
